Reel Stories: Noel Gallagher is an intriguing look back at the life of the famous musician, blending nostalgia with candid reflection. It's not just a collection of clips; it’s this very personal narrative, stitched together by Noel’s musings on everything from his rise to fame to his interactions with media and politics. The pacing feels almost conversational, which works well given the familiar tone of Gallagher himself - part humor, part introspection, always engaging. Dermot O’Leary’s role in curating these moments adds a layer of warmth, almost like sitting down with an old friend. There’s a certain rawness and authenticity to it that makes it stand out, especially for those who appreciate the subtleties of a life lived in the spotlight.
